Craig Long on how life is in the moments you didn't expect, quieting your inner intensity, helping others achieve complex goals when they don't know where to start, remote working, and disconnecting from technology.



Craig grew up in the mountains of Wyoming wanting to be an architect, and studied architectural engineering with an emphasis in mathematics at University of Kansas. He currently works at Autodesk, Boston, developing software for other designers that — like he did for several years at Zahner — heavily rely on computers to build intricate designs.

After knowing Craig for a few years, I couldn't agree more with Kevin Rooney's description: "Craig is the mentalist. He can tear apart a problem to its root core to reveal the best opportunities. He can move easily between general ideas to technical execution in order to make [things] happen. He is also an incredibly kind person."
